SHES JUST AS FAKE

She hangs to her sweater sleeves
For dear life it’s her only way of
Feeling safe,
 
Safe from all the words they say
About her as she walks down the
Hall alone, hiding from reality is
All she’s really known,
 
Beside her no one will stand
Because she’s weird or not pretty
Enough for their standards she
Isn’t fake enough maybe if they
Realized how much she had to fake
Maybe this society full of just that
Would accept her
                         —I am she
